×

Как ускорить загрузку сайта: лайфхаки для повышения скорости

Как ускорить загрузку сайта: лайфхаки для повышения скорости

Когда страница подгружается будто на модеме, даже самая продуманная структура сайта и качественный контент уходят в тень. Знакомо ощущение: ждёшь, пока загрузится лендинг, а в голове уже мелькают мысли о других вариантах. Одна-две секунды задержки — и пользователь уходит искать дальше. Парадокс в том, что ускорить работу сайта можно часто без масштабных вложений и редизайна — если знать, где копать.

Зачем действительно нужна быстрая загрузка сайта

Не стоит недооценивать человеческое нетерпение. В мире, где информация доступна мгновенно, сайты, грузящиеся дольше пары секунд, вызывают одно желание — закрыть вкладку. Даже красивый дизайн и захватывающий контент не спасут, если часть аудитории до них просто не доберётся. Особенно критично это для интернет-магазинов и корпоративных порталов: лишняя секунда — минус конверсия, минус деньги.

Кроме того, поисковые системы уделяют всё больше внимания показателям производительности — быстродействие страницы становится весомым фактором ранжирования. Так что быстрая загрузка сайта — это не только про заботу о посетителе, но и про реальное продвижение.

Оптимизация изображений: простой способ ускорить загрузку

Изображения — одни из главных «тормозов». Дизайнеры любят крупные баннеры, а владельцы сайтов — галереи и слайдеры. В реальности же, необработанные фотографии или графика могут «веcить» мегабайты.

Как уменьшить этот груз? Во-первых, выбирай подходящий формат. Например, фотографии в JPEG обычно легче, чем PNG, а современные форматы типа WebP позволяют получить отличное качество при меньшем размере. Во-вторых, не забывай про адаптивные картинки: зачем загружать 1500px-баннер на мобильный, если достаточно 400px?

Ещё один момент — сжатие. Сервисы вроде TinyPNG или встроенные плагины для популярных CMS позволяют автоматизировать процесс.

Проверенный список действий:

  • Используй современные форматы (WebP, AVIF).
  • Подбирай правильное разрешение для каждого устройства.
  • Внедряй «ленивую» загрузку (lazyload) изображений ниже первого экрана.
  • Минимизируй число декоративных картинок.

Самое интересное, что даже после «одной волны» оптимизации можно сэкономить до 70% трафика для картинок — проверено на сайтах с портфолио и блогах с фотографиями.

Минимизация и объединение файлов: экономим каждую миллисекунду

Скрипты и стили делают сайт живым, но за ними часто скрывается масса лишних килобайтов. Часто бывает так: у владельца сайта десятки плагинов или готовых тем, каждая из которых «подтягивает» свой CSS и JS. В результате — десятки запросов и просадка скорости.

Что реально помогает:

  1. Минимизировать файлы — удалить все пробелы, комментарии и ненужные символы.
  2. Объединить несколько файлов в один;
  3. Откладывать загрузку скриптов, не влияющих на первый экран.
  4. Подключать стили и скрипты только там, где это необходимо (например, галерея — только на странице портфолио).

Речь не только об экономии места, но и о сокращении числа HTTP-запросов. Вот пример из жизни: после объединения CSS-файлов на одном сайте количество запросов уменьшилось с 18 до 7, а время загрузки «упало» почти вдвое.

Использование кэширования: ускоряем повторные визиты

Первый раз пользователь открывает страницу, и браузер «тянет» все скрипты, файлы, стили. А вот потом — магия кэширования. Если оно настроено правильно, браузер хранит копии файлов и при переходе повторно не запрашивает их с сервера.

Вариантов несколько:

  • Кэш браузера — задай правильные заголовки для статики, вроде картинок, стилей, шрифтов.
  • Серверный кэш — когда CMS или движок подготавливает HTML «на лету», а сервер хранит его для всех последующих посетителей.
  • CDN-кэширование (если используешь сеть доставки контента) — файлы хранятся на серверах по всему миру, и пользователь получает их с ближайшей точки.

Правильная комбинация кэширования позволяет практически мгновенно показывать страницы тем, кто возвращается за свежей порцией контента или оформляет заказ через мобильный.

Отключение лишних плагинов и скриптов

В блоге о создании сайтов и маркетинге часто обсуждается следующий феномен: сайт начинает «тормозить» после установки новых плагинов. Мечта о функциональности сталкивается с суровой реальностью — каждый модуль добавляет свои скрипты и стили. Иногда даже то, чем не пользуешься, всё равно грузится на каждой странице.

Хорошая привычка — периодически делать ревизию установленных расширений и отключать лишнее. Особенно стоит быть аккуратнее с многофункциональными конструктами: часто проще заменить «всё-в-одном» на несколько узких решений.

Вот примерный чек-лист для раздумий:

  • Какие плагины реально используются каждый день?
  • Есть ли функционал, который можно реализовать проще — через код, а не через модуль?
  • Какие скрипты загружаются на всех страницах, хотя нужны только на отдельных?

Сайт становится легче и быстрее буквально на глазах.

CDN: ускоряем загрузку сайта для любой аудитории

Когда речь заходит о глобальной аудитории — блогеров, онлайн-школ, магазинов — без CDN становится сложно. Контент доставляется быстрее, потому что копии файлов хранятся на серверах по всему миру. Даже если основной сайт расположен далеко от пользователя, картинки, видео и тяжелый JS дойдут до него с наименьшей задержкой.

Три очевидные выгоды использования CDN:

  • Меньше время отклика сайта вне зависимости от географии;
  • Защита от пиковой нагрузки (резкое увеличение числа посетителей);
  • Дополнительный уровень безопасности — часть атак «отсекается» на уровне сети.

CDN не всегда обязателен для малых проектов, но для развивающегося блога или интернет-магазина — это инвестиция, которая быстро себя оправдывает.

Выбор подходящего хостинга и серверных технологий

Иногда кажется, что сайт сделан идеально, а скорость всё равно не радует. Причина часто кроется не в коде, а в сервере или хостинге. Самый модный шаблон не спасёт, если сервер долго реагирует даже на легкие запросы.

На что обратить внимание:

  • Тип хостинга — виртуальный, VPS, облачный.
  • Выделенные ресурсы — сколько оперативной памяти, ядер процессора выделено твоему проекту.
  • Местоположение сервера — чем ближе к основной аудитории, тем лучше.
  • Используемые технологии — современные серверы поддерживают HTTP/2, Brotli-сжатие и другие ускоряющие фишки.

Есть характерный пример: после миграции сайта с одного недорогого тарифа на VPS с SSD-дисками и поддержкой HTTP/2 время отклика сократилось в три раза.

Неочевидные лайфхаки, которые работают

Ускорение загрузки страницы иногда зависит не только от типичных решений. Вот несколько менее известных советов, которые доказали свою эффективность:

  • Используй атрибуты defer и async для загрузки скриптов — так они не блокируют отрисовку страницы.
  • Минимизируй количество внешних шрифтов — каждый новый файл тянет за собой запросы.
  • Настрой критический путь CSS — пусть важные стили подгружаются в первую очередь.
  • Проводи регулярный анализ скорости с помощью сервисов вроде Lighthouse или PageSpeed Insights — помогает найти «узкие места», о которых можно не догадываться.

Финальная мысль

Ускорение сайта — это не разовый подвиг, а процесс с постоянными улучшениями. Любая секунда, отвоёванная у длинной загрузки, — это шанс удержать и заинтересовать новых посетителей. В мире, где ожидание утомляет, быстрый отклик превращается в конкурентное преимущество. Иногда достаточно одного маленького изменения, чтобы страница «взлетела» в глазах аудитории. Начни с малого — и сайт отблагодарит тебя цифрами статистики и лояльностью.

Отправить комментарий